Spring Airlines to Launch Third Kunming-Shanghai Route
Update: 1/4/2010 Source: China Hospitality News
It is reported that Spring Airlines, the low-cost airline in China will launch its third Kunming – Shanghai round-trip air route from January 6, 2010.
Zhang Lei, the marketing director of Spring Airlines, said there will be one flight each day departing from Kunming Wujiaba Airport at 12:45, and reaching Shanghai Pudong Airport at 17:10. The returning flight will take off at 07:15 and get to Kunming at 11:45. Besides the third routs, there are Kunming-Changde-Hongqiao and Kunming-Nanchang-Hongqiao routes. Thanks to Yunnan’s rich tourism resources, the good regional flight conditions and its location advantages of neighboring Southeast Asia and South Asia, Spring Airlines has chosen Kunming as its major destination in southwestern China. |
